What is a Contract Microsoft Copilot?

A Contract Microsoft Copilot is a professional engaged on a contractual basis to help organizations implement, customize, and optimize Microsoft Copilot, an AI-powered assistant integrated into Microsoft 365 applications. These specialists guide businesses through deploying Copilot, training staff, and ensuring that the tools align with company workflows and security protocols. Their expertise often includes both technical knowledge of Microsoft products and experience in change management or training. They may also assist with troubleshooting, updates, and integrating Copilot with other enterprise systems.

How does a Contract Microsoft Copilot typically collaborate with team members and stakeholders during a project?

As a Contract Microsoft Copilot, you will frequently work alongside developers, data analysts, and project managers to deliver AI-driven solutions using Microsoft Copilot tools. Collaboration often involves participating in agile sprints, providing insights on Copilot integrations, and helping end-users adopt AI features efficiently. Regular communication with stakeholders is key, as you'll gather feedback, address technical challenges, and ensure solutions align with business goals. Expect to use platforms like Microsoft Teams and Azure DevOps for seamless teamwork and progress tracking.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Contract Microsoft Copilot,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Contract Microsoft Copilot specialist, you need a deep understanding of Microsoft 365 applications, AI-driven productivity tools, and experience in configuring and deploying digital workplace solutions. Familiarity with Microsoft Copilot, Power Platform, Azure services, and relevant certifications such as Microsoft Certified: Power Platform or Microsoft 365 certifications are highly valuable. Exceptional problem-solving, client communication, and adaptability help deliver tailored solutions and support end-user adoption. These skills are essential for maximizing client ROI, ensuring smooth integration, and driving digital transformation initiatives.

What is the difference between Contract Microsoft Copilot vs Data Analyst?

AspectContract Microsoft CopilotData Analyst
Required CredentialsExperience with AI tools, cloud platforms, and software developmentBachelor's degree in statistics, mathematics, or related field; often certifications in data analysis
Work EnvironmentTech companies, software development teams, AI-focused projectsBusiness, finance, healthcare, or marketing departments analyzing data sets
Employer & Industry UsageTech firms implementing AI solutions, consulting firmsVarious industries using data to inform decisions

Contract Microsoft Copilot roles focus on implementing AI tools within organizations, requiring technical skills in AI and software development. Data Analysts interpret data to support business decisions, often with a background in statistics. While both roles involve working with data, Contract Microsoft Copilot positions are more technical and AI-oriented, whereas Data Analysts focus on data interpretation and reporting.

This role is ideal for an engineer who sits at the intersection of cloud engineering, DevOps, software development, and enterprise integration. The successful candidate will build, deploy, automate, monitor, and support Azure-based integration solutions using services such as Azure Event Hubs, Azure Functions, Logic Apps, API Management, Service Bus, Key Vault, Storage, and Application Insights. We are looking for someone who can do more than simply develop integrations. This person should understand how those integrations get secured, deployed through CI/CD, monitored in production, troubleshot, and operated reliably in a government environment. The engineer will also leverage modern AI-assisted development and Microsoft Copilot capabilities to accelerate software delivery, improve code quality, automate routine engineering tasks, and help modernize existing solutions while maintaining appropriate security and governance.
**Position requires to be ONSITE 4 Days with 1 Remote Day** Responsibilities:
โ€ข Design, develop, deploy, and support Azure integration solutions.
โ€ข Build event-driven and serverless solutions using Azure Event Hubs, Functions, Logic Apps, and API Management.
โ€ข Develop and maintain Terraform Infrastructure as Code (IaC) for repeatable Azure infrastructure deployments.
โ€ข Build and maintain CI/CD pipelines using Azure DevOps or GitHub Actions.
โ€ข Automate Azure provisioning, configuration, deployment, monitoring, and operational processes.
โ€ข Implement secure solutions using Entra ID, managed identities, Key Vault, RBAC, and appropriate cloud security practices.
โ€ข Monitor and troubleshoot application, integration, infrastructure, and production issues using Azure Monitor, Application Insights, and Log Analytics.
โ€ข Develop APIs, integrations, and automation using C#/.NET, Python, PowerShell, or similar technologies.
โ€ข Use GitHub Copilot, Microsoft Copilot, and other approved AI-assisted development tools to accelerate development, testing, documentation, and automation.
โ€ข Collaborate with developers, architects, cybersecurity teams, and government stakeholders to deliver mission-focused solutions. Qualifications:
Required: โ€ข 5+ years of experience in Azure, cloud engineering, DevOps, software development, or systems integration.
โ€ข Secret clearance
โ€ข Hands-on experience with Azure Functions, Logic Apps, Event Hubs, and related integration services.
โ€ข Strong experience with Terraform/IaC and automated Azure infrastructure deployment.
โ€ข Experience with CI/CD, Git, Azure DevOps or GitHub Actions.
โ€ข Experience with cloud security concepts including RBAC, managed identities, Entra ID, and Key Vault.
โ€ข Strong troubleshooting and automation skills. Desired:
โ€ข Experience with Azure API Management, Service Bus, Event Grid, Azure Monitor, and Application Insights.
โ€ข Experience with Terraform modules and enterprise IaC practices.
โ€ข Experience with GitHub Copilot, Microsoft Copilot, Azure OpenAI, or similar AI-assisted development tools.
